How guest reviews work
Each review score is between 1-10. To get the overall score that you see, we add up all the review scores we’ve received and divide that total by the number of review scores we’ve received. We use a weighted review system which means that the more recent the review, the bigger the impact on the total review score calculation. In addition, guests can give separate ‘subscores’ in crucial areas, such as location, cleanliness, staff, comfort, facilities, value for money and free Wi-Fi. Note that guests submit their subscores and their overall scores independently, so there’s no direct link between them.
You can review an Accommodation that you booked through our Platform if you stayed there or if you arrived at the property but didn’t actually stay there. To edit a review you’ve already submitted, please contact our Customer Service team.
We have people and automated systems that specialise in detecting fake reviews submitted to our Platform. If we find any, we delete them and, if necessary, take action against whoever is responsible.
Anyone else who spots something suspicious can always report it to our Customer Service team, so our Fraud team can investigate.

Verified reviewThe hotel is close to Maradana railway station so it was easy to catch our train the next day. The bed was clean and comfortable. The room was large and the aircon worked well. There was a TV with a variety of channels. The inner courtyard is very pretty with plants and flowers. It has a slightly colonial vibe. The staff were friendly and welcoming.
The facilities are a little rundown but it was perfect for our short stay.

Verified reviewLocation is very lively and central and many transport options are easily available. Staff is extremely helpful especially Mr. Chandra and Mr. Stanley. Restaurant has good food options and halal food is available. Room and hotel overall has an old school vibe but well-kept and comfortable. Housekeeping was done daily and room service for food is available.
There is no elevator, so people needing special accessibility may have an issue. Payments are cash only. Hotel entrance doors are closed at late night hours but there is a door-bell at the entrance which can alert the staff inside who will open the doors then.

Verified reviewThis is a really stylish hotel with an interesting and beautiful architecture and a retro vibe. The hotel is located in downtown, a 5 - 10 minute walk to many local restaurants and local mini markets and the Lotus Tower. Our room was spacious, luminous and very clean with a comfortable bed. The bathroom is basic, but modern and functional, with hot running water at all times. The staff are very polite, problem – solving oriented and efficient. The food at the the hotel’s restaurant is good and reasonably priced. The drinks are also very affordable.
The furniture in the rooms needs some refurbishment, most rooms could use a paint job.
